EXETER, U.K. and RALEIGH, N.C. -- LastMile Communications (www.lastmilecoms.com), a developer of software and hardware for the delivery of wireless location- based information services, has named Gabriel Vizzard as Director of Marketing.

Vizzard is responsible for marketing, business development and solutions strategy for LastMile Communications worldwide, including its North American subsidiary, LastMile U.S.A. Inc. A veteran of the telecommunications industry, he started his career with telecommunications policy and economics at graduate school followed by software, hardware and services sales for IBM to wireline and wireless service providers in Europe and worldwide.

Vizzard was most recently the global leader for IBM's wireless broadband solutions, where his team successfully launched a range of solutions to communications and public sector customers in all of the three major geographies around the world. Previously within IBM he had managed partner alliances, where he created the first ISV partner programs for Java and the Internet. Prior to working at IBM Vizzard served in a variety of IT industry positions, both creating and selling solutions.

“We're thrilled to have someone of Gabriel's caliber leading our global marketing efforts as we reach the commercialization stage for our WDirectand MagicBook technologies,” says LastMile Communications CEO and joint founder Antony Abell. “His experience both in telecommunications and with IBM will be essential in our efforts to raise awareness of our technology with network operators, utilities, local governments, telecommunications companies and world-class content providers.”
